Key Elements of an Outdoor Living Space

Creating a functional and inviting outdoor living space involves several components that contribute to comfort and usability:

1. Comfortable Seating

The centerpiece of any outdoor space is cozy seating—think durable sofas, plush lounge chairs, or hammocks perfect for relaxing. Arrange seating in a conversational layout to encourage socializing.

2. Dining Area

Incorporating a dining table and chairs allows you to enjoy meals alfresco. Whether it’s casual breakfasts or evening dinners under the stars, dining outdoors adds a refreshing dimension to everyday routines.

3. Shade and Shelter

Sun protection and shelter from rain are essential. Pergolas, retractable awnings, umbrellas, or even gazebo structures provide much-needed shade and protection, making your space usable in various weather conditions.

4. Lighting

With the right lighting, your outdoor space remains both practical and atmospheric well into the night. Consider string lights, lanterns, LED pathway lights, or solar-powered lamps to create ambiance and enhance safety.

5. Heating and Cooling Solutions

To enjoy your outdoor space year-round, add heating options such as fire pits, chimineas, or patio heaters. Fans of misting systems help cool the area during hot summer days.

6. Greenery and Landscaping

Lush greenery and blooms bring warmth and vibrancy, softening hard edges and enlivening the space. Vertical gardens, potted plants, and well-maintained lawns create a pleasant atmosphere while integrating nature into the design.

7. Outdoor Kitchen or Bar

If entertaining is your thing, an outdoor kitchen or bar takes it to the next level. From built-in grills and refrigerators to counters and sinks, these additions make cooking and serving effortless.

Creating the Perfect Outdoor Living Area: Essential Design Tips

Creating the perfect outdoor living area demands thoughtful planning and meticulous detail. Ready to dive in? Start with these simple tips:

  • Assess Your Space: Measure the area and consider how you want to use it—relaxation, dining, entertainment, or all of the above.
  • Choose Durable Materials: Select furniture and decor designed to withstand weather conditions to ensure longevity.
  • Integrate Style: Match your outdoor space design with the aesthetic of your home for a cohesive look.
  • Maximize Privacy: Use screens, fencing, hedges, or trellises to create a secluded oasis.
  • Focus on Functionality: Ensure there’s ample lighting, power sources, and easy access to indoor amenities.
  • Add Personal Touches: Rugs, cushions, and decor can personalize your outdoor living area to reflect your tastes.

Popular Outdoor Living Space Styles

Outdoor spaces can vary widely depending on preferences, climate, and available space. Here are a few trending styles:

  • Modern Minimalist: Clean lines, neutral tones, and simple furnishings create a sleek and calming space.
  • Rustic Charm: Natural wood, stone features, and cozy textiles evoke warmth and comfort.
  • Bohemian Vibes: Colorful cushions, hanging plants, and eclectic decor bring a relaxed and artistic feel.
  • Mediterranean: Terracotta pots, mosaic tiles, and wrought iron furniture transport you to the coast of Spain or Italy.
  • Tropical Oasis: Palm plants, bright colors, and bamboo or rattan furniture create a vibrant, vacation-like atmosphere.

Maintenance Tips for Outdoor Living Spaces

To keep your outdoor living space inviting and functional, routine maintenance is necessary:

  • Clean Furniture Regularly: Wash cushions and wipe down surfaces to remove dirt and mildew.
  • Protect from Elements: Use covers when furniture is not in use and store cushions indoors during harsh weather.
  • Inspect Lighting and Heating: Check electrical fittings and gas connections for safety.
  • Trim Plants and Maintain Landscaping: Keep greenery healthy and tidy.
  • Refresh Decor Seasonally: Update textiles and accessories to keep the space lively.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

1. How can I make my outdoor living space comfortable during colder months?

To enjoy your outdoor space in colder months, consider adding a fire pit, chiminea, or propane patio heaters to provide warmth. Using cozy blankets, weather-resistant cushions, and windbreaks like screens or shrubs can also help retain heat. Enclosing part of the space with retractable glass walls or curtains can create a more protected environment.

2. What are some low-maintenance plants suitable for outdoor living spaces?

Low-maintenance plants like succulents, lavender, ornamental grasses, and evergreen shrubs need minimal watering and thrive in various climates. Potted herbs like rosemary and thyme also add greenery and can be used in cooking.

3. How do I choose furniture for an outdoor living space?

Opt for furniture crafted from durable, weather-resistant materials like teak, aluminum, wrought iron, or synthetic wicker. Look for cushions made with outdoor fabrics like solution-dyed acrylic that resist fading and mildew. Comfort and durability should both be top priorities.

4. Can small outdoor spaces be transformed into comfortable living areas?

Absolutely! Even small balconies or patios can be transformed with space-saving furniture like foldable tables, stackable chairs, and built-in benches with storage. Vertical gardens and hanging planters maximize greenery without taking up floor space.

5. How do I protect my outdoor living space furniture from weather damage?

Use furniture covers when your outdoor area is not in use, especially during rainy or snowy seasons. Store cushions indoors or in waterproof containers. Maintain wooden furniture by cleaning it regularly and applying sealants, while checking metal items for signs of rust or corrosion.
